Conformal Symmetry and A New Gauge in the Matrix Model
We generalize the background gauge in the Matrix model to propose a new gauge
which is useful for discussing the conformal symmetry. In this gauge, the
special conformal transformation (SCT) as the isometry of the near-horizon
geometry of the D-particle solution is directly reproduced with the correct
coefficient as the quantum correction to the SCT in the Matrix model. We also
present a general argument for the relation between the gauge choice and the

Renormalization of four-fermion operators for higher twist calculations
The evaluation of the higher twist contributions to Deep Inelastic Scattering
amplitudes involves a non trivial choice of operator bases for the higher
orders of the OPE expansion of the two hadronic currents. In this talk we
discuss the perturbative renormalization of the four-fermion operators that

Tachyon Vacuum Solution in Open String Field Theory with Constant B Field
We show that Schnabl's tachyon vacuum solution is an exact solution of the
equation of motion of Witten's open bosonic string field theory in the
background of constant antisymmetric two-form field. The action computed at the
vacuum solution is given by the Dirac-Born-Infeld factor multiplied to that

Noncommuting Gauge Fields as a Lagrange Fluid
The Lagrange description of an ideal fluid gives rise in a natural way to a
gauge potential and a Poisson structure that are classical precursors of
analogous noncommuting entities. With this observation we are led to construct
gauge-covariant coordinate transformations on a noncommuting space. Also we
recognize the Seiberg-Witten map from noncommuting to commuting variables as
